Phytochemical analysis, in-vitro anti-proliferative, anti-oxidant, anti-diabetic, and anti-obesity activities of Rumex rothschildianus Aarons. extracts

Abstract Background Rumex rothschildianus is the sole member of a unique section of the genus Rumex, in the family Polygonaceae.
